The Olympians - in order of importance/birth:
Zeus:
ruler of the gods and Mount Olympus.
god of the sky.
symbols: eagle and lightning bolt
the Olympian brothers each received a weapon to battle the
titans: Zeus received the lightning bolt, Poseidon received
the trident and Hades received the helmet of invisibility -- after
they defeated the Titans they drew lots to see who would rule what
-- Zeus the sky, Poseidon the seas and Hades the underworld.

Poseidon:
-
brother of Zeus
-
god of the sea
-
his weapon was a trident, which could shake the earth and shatter
any object

Hades:
-
brother of Zeus
-
god of the underworld
-
had a helmet of invisibility

Aphrodite:
-
born from the sea foam
-
goddess of love and beauty
-
wife of Hephaestus
-
symbols: myrtle tree, dove, swan and sparrow
|
 |
Athena:
-
daughter of Zeus (sprang from his head, fully clothed in armor)
-
goddess of wisdom, handicrafts and agriculture
-
symbols: olive tree and owl

Hephaestus:
-
son of Zeus and Hera
-
god of forge and fire
-
husband of Aphrodite
|
 |
Apollo:
-
son of Zeus and the nymph, Leto
-
god of light and music
Helios is actually the god of the sun, but over time,
Apollo the god of light and Helios 'merged' in the
mythology and people began recognizing Apollo
as the one driving the sun chariot.
-
symbols: laurel tree, crow and dolphin

Hermes:
-
son of Zeus and Maia (one of Atlas' seven daughters)
-
god of thieves and commerce
-
fastest god, with his winged sandals... acted as messenger for the
gods
